What this CPV code includes

CPV 50700000 (repair and maintenance of building installations) typically covers building systems maintenance, electrical compliance testing, HVAC maintenance contracts. Specifications commonly blend planned maintenance with reactive call-out obligations.

Insights for repair and maintenance of building installations in the UK

Known budget disclosures total around £7,963,987,701, with an average disclosed contract size near £49,160,418. Most visible buyer activity currently includes NHS Wales Shared Services Partnership-Procurement Services (hosted by Velindre University NHS Trust), Bridgewater Housing Association, Cloch Housing Association. Recent award signals feature suppliers such as Paterson Safety Anchors Ltd, Static Systems Group Limited, Everwarm Ltd. Award activity appears relatively fragmented, which can create multiple entry points for suppliers with the right local or specialist fit. The category behaves like a recurring-service market, so contract anniversaries and expiry windows are strong leading indicators. For suppliers, CPV 50700000 should be tracked as a focused market segment rather than a broad keyword bucket because performance here is strongly shaped by buyer-specific procurement cadence and incumbent dynamics.
